About

There is more to Chania than the beaches and sunshine. Explore with SeabyBus the scenic heart of Chania, the Cretan countryside and its hidden gems. This half day tour starts from the Transfiguration Monastery at Kastelos situated on a rocky hill with a breathtaking view of the White Mountains and the Aegean Sea. Our next stop is the traditional village of Vouves, where we will visit the oldest olive tree in the world and the Olive Tree Museum. Passing through picturesque villages, olive and orange groves, we reach the Cretan Brewery, one of the few organised open breweries in Greece, where visitors can taste the Cretan beer Charma and learn about the brewing process in a guided tour.

History

The ancient olive tree in Vouves is believed to be over 3,000 years old, making it one of the oldest known olive trees on the planet with uninterrupted fruit production.
